TSPD expands operational ambit into housing sector

Housing Sector
After carving out a niche in setting up fuel stations, spas and food courts, the Telangana State Prisons Department has recently forayed into housing development for middle and lower middle class families. The activity is being taken up in 10 districts after purchasing land from the owners on the lines of the State government's 2-BHK scheme for poor people. The department will construct houses on a cost-to-cost basis in gated communities, Prisons and Correctional Services Director-General VK Singh said that those released from jails would be hired along with the retired staff. The department has come up with this innovative idea which has not been implemented by Prisons departments anywhere in the world. The department's My Nation' outlets, petrol pumps, Ayurvedic villages, food courts and spas have all been highly successful and it is envisaged that the housing project will also be roaring success.
